Types of Dog Supplements
Different supplement formulas are designed to support different areas of health and wellbeing.
- Joint Supplements: Commonly contain glucosamine, chondroitin and mobility-support ingredients.
- Omega Oils: Help support skin, coat and joint health.
- Probiotics & Digestive Support: Designed to support gut balance and digestion.
- Calming Supplements: Support relaxation and stress management.
- General Wellness Supplements: Provide broad nutritional support for everyday wellbeing.

Choosing the Right Supplement for Your Dog
Selecting the right supplement depends on your dog’s age, lifestyle and individual wellness goals.
When choosing dog supplements, consider:
- Your dog’s age and size
- Specific health and wellness needs
- Ingredient quality and formulation
- Ease of administration
- Compatibility with your dog’s diet
Some supplements are designed for daily long-term use, while others may provide temporary support during periods of stress, recovery or dietary transition.

Dog Supplements FAQs
Do dogs need supplements?
Some dogs may benefit from supplements depending on diet, age, lifestyle and individual health needs.
What supplements are best for senior dogs?
Joint support, omega oils and wellness supplements are commonly used for ageing dogs.
Can dogs take human supplements?
No. Dogs should only use supplements specifically formulated for pets unless advised by a veterinarian.
How long do dog supplements take to work?
Results can vary depending on the product, ingredients and consistency of use.
Can supplements replace a balanced diet?
Supplements are designed to complement balanced nutrition, not replace it.
